Many top antivirus programs have free versions that are as effective as paid versions at stopping malware. Most antivirus programs have a basic, low-end product with limited features, a midrange program that offers more security tools and the top-end version that comes with all the bells and whistles.
The free version of AVG Antivirus offers superior security against malware as well as a low impact on your system. The free version also comes with a number of other handy tools, such as junk take a look at the site here files cleanup, RAM optimization, and Wi-Fi network scanners. It’s also ad-free and doesn’t require you to upgrade to premium features.
Microsoft Defender is the default antivirus that protects against malware and is preinstalled on Windows systems. It’s not the greatest at preventing malware files from downloading on your PC, but its free version includes many tools such as health and performance analyses as well as parental controls that aren’t available in paid versions of other anti-virus programs.
Bitdefender’s suites of antivirus software are among the most well-known on the market. The free version is equally effective and powerful as the paid versions. It is ad-free, does not have a limit on the number of devices it can be able to scan and has a complete range of anti-theft tools, such as the ability to track the device, lock it or wipe it clean of the contents of a stolen Android device.
Sophos Home free is ideal for those who want to manage antivirus protection on the computer of a family member who does not live in their household. It is a top malware detector with excellent scores, however it has a lower score for protection against phishing.
